Iago Aspas Leads Celta Vigo to Victory Against SevillaIago Aspas Leads Celta Vigo to Victory Against Sevilla

Iago Aspas returned to the starting lineup for Celta Vigo and was instrumental in securing another away victory for the team. He described the match as highly entertaining due to its physical nature and numerous challenges. “The midfielders on their side are big, strong players who possess physicality, even if they lack finesse. We anticipated the type of game they would present, and while we sought solutions, it was a more contested and difficult match. This season, we have been performing well in such encounters, focusing on keeping a clean sheet and defending collectively. Ultimately, we secured the three points thanks to that penalty,” Aspas remarked.

Celta Vigo capitalized on their moment against Sevilla, with Aspas noting, “They started aggressively, fueled by their home crowd, which made it challenging for us initially. However, as the game progressed, we found more space and time to think. We have exceptional players capable of turning the situation around and winning the match.”

The captain also highlighted the impressive performance of his team as they concluded the first half of the season: “We must value all the points we’ve earned, especially in a tough environment. We knew Sevilla was in a poor run of form after losing their last home game, and we needed to take advantage of that.”

Meanwhile, Williot Swedberg expressed his satisfaction with the match: “It was an intense game, constantly shifting from end to end, which made it very enjoyable, even with just one goal scored. In the end, we came out victorious, and I’m very happy. We were aware that Sevilla is a physically demanding team. Winning at Sánchez-Pizjuán is never easy, so I’m really pleased with the outcome.”
